Lukla: Gateway to the Himalayas

If you're an adventure seeker with a love for the mountains, Lukla is the perfect destination for you. Situated at an altitude of 2,860 meters, Lukla is the starting point for treks to the world-renowned Mount Everest. The weather in Lukla is mostly cool and dry, with temperatures ranging from 5°C to 20°C. The best time to visit Lukla is during the spring and autumn seasons, when the skies are clear and the trails are at their best.

Weather in Lukla

If you're planning to visit Lukla, it is important to note that the weather in this region can be quite unpredictable. However, the best time to visit is during the months of March to May and September to November. During these months the temperatures are mild, ranging from 15°C to 20°C during the day and dropping to 5°C to 10°C at night. It is recommended to pack warm clothes as it can get chilly, especially at higher altitudes. June to August is monsoon season and December to February is winter, with temperatures dropping below freezing point.

Clothing Recommendations

  • Dress in layers, as the temperature can fluctuate greatly throughout the day.
  • Avoid cotton clothing, as it does not retain heat when wet. Opt for synthetic or wool materials instead.
  • Bring a good quality waterproof jacket and pants, as rain and snow are common in Lukla.
  • Wear sturdy hiking boots with good ankle support and traction for the rugged terrain.
  • Bring a warm hat, gloves, and scarf to protect against the chilly mountain weather.
  • Sunscreen, sunglasses, and a hat with a brim to protect against the strong UV rays at high altitudes.
  • Carry a backpack to store extra layers, water, snacks, and any other essentials.

By following these clothing recommendations, you will be prepared for the varying weather and terrain conditions in Lukla.
